About Natural Resources Law in Winnipeg, Canada

Natural Resources law in Winnipeg, Canada, encompasses the legal frameworks governing the extraction, use, and conservation of natural resources such as water, minerals, forests, and energy sources. Manitoba, with its diverse environment and abundant resources, has specific regulations to ensure sustainable management and environmental protection. Winnipeg serves as a central hub for legal, economic, and administrative activities related to natural resources, making it a significant location for navigating these complex issues.

Why You May Need a Lawyer

There are various situations where you may require legal assistance in the field of natural resources. Common matters include disputes over land use and resource rights, issues related to environmental compliance and conservation, negotiations for resource extraction contracts, and regulatory challenges. A lawyer specializing in natural resources law can offer expertise in navigating governmental policies, understanding rights and obligations under the law, and providing representation in legal disputes or negotiations.

Local Laws Overview

In Winnipeg, several key aspects of local laws pertain to natural resources. The Manitoba government regulates natural resource extraction and use to ensure environmental sustainability and public benefit. Key legislation includes the Manitoba Mines and Minerals Act, which manages mineral exploration and development, and the Water Rights Act, which governs water use licensing and conservation. Additionally, environmental assessment processes and indigenous rights considerations play a significant role in resource management in the region.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the primary natural resources in Manitoba?

Manitoba is rich in resources such as minerals, forests, water, and energy sources, including hydroelectric power.

Do I need a permit to extract natural resources on my property?

Yes, you typically need a permit or license to extract natural resources, depending on the type and location of the resource.

How does indigenous land affect natural resource laws?

Indigenous rights are a crucial consideration in natural resource laws. Many resource projects require consultation with Indigenous communities as their lands and rights may be impacted.

What is the role of the Manitoba government in resource management?

The Manitoba government regulates the extraction and use of natural resources through various legislations and policies to ensure resources are managed sustainably and equitably.

Can I challenge a government decision related to natural resources?

Yes, legal processes exist to challenge governmental decisions, often involving judicial reviews or appeals with appropriate legal representation.

What environmental protections exist under natural resources law?

Environmental protection is embedded in numerous regulations, requiring assessments and mitigations for any potential environmental impacts from resource extraction and use.

How are water resources governed in Winnipeg?

Water resources are managed under the Manitoba Water Rights Act, which requires obtaining a license for the diversion and use of water.

What are the penalties for violating natural resource laws?

Penalties can include fines, mandatory remediation efforts, or even criminal charges, depending on the nature and severity of the violation.

How do resource contracts typically work?

Resource contracts outline the rights and responsibilities of parties involved in resource extraction or use, detailing aspects like royalty payments, duration, and environmental obligations.
